#if NET_2_0
using System;
using System.Collections;
using System.Collections.Specialized;
using System.Xml;
using System.IO;
using System.Text;
using System.Configuration.Internal;
namespace System.Configuration {
internal abstract class ConfigInfo
{
public string Name;
public string TypeName;
protected Type Type;
string streamName;
public ConfigInfo Parent;
public IInternalConfigHost ConfigHost;
public virtual object CreateInstance ()
{
if (Type == null) Type = ConfigHost.GetConfigType (TypeName, true);
return Activator.CreateInstance (Type);
}
public string XPath {
get {
StringBuilder path = new StringBuilder (Name);
ConfigInfo cinfo = Parent;
while (cinfo != null) {
path.Insert (0, cinfo.Name + "/");
cinfo = cinfo.Parent;
}
return path.ToString ();
}
}
public string StreamName {
get { return streamName; }
set { streamName = value; }
}
public abstract bool HasConfigContent (Configuration cfg);
public abstract bool HasDataContent (Configuration cfg);
protected void ThrowException (string text, XmlTextReader reader)
{
throw new ConfigurationErrorsException (text, StreamName, reader.LineNumber);
}
public abstract void ReadConfig (Configuration cfg, string streamName, XmlTextReader reader);
public abstract void WriteConfig (Configuration cfg, XmlWriter writer, ConfigurationSaveMode mode);
public abstract void ReadData (Configuration config, XmlTextReader reader, bool overrideAllowed);
public abstract void WriteData (Configuration config, XmlWriter writer, ConfigurationSaveMode mode);
}
}
#endif
